Prescription opioid means a drug that is a controlled substance under this chapter and is either an opiate, derived from the opium poppy, or an opiate-like synthetic drug. "Prescription opioid" does not include buprenorphine, morphine, or methadone.
Prescription opioid. A type of medication used to relieve pain. Medications that fall within this class include hydrocodone (e.g., Vicodin), oxycodone (e.g., OxyContin, Percocet), morphine (e.g., ▇▇▇▇▇▇, Avinza), codeine, and related drugs.
